In 2008 Kárpátia issued the album Istenért, Hazáért, a Top Ten success that benefited the seven-piece outfit devoted to classic Hungarian folk traditions while sustaining a distinctly modern perspective. The band, whose name references a celebrated mountain region along the border of its homeland, spotlighted the contributions of Dávid Eredics on clarinet and sax, Dániel Bolya on whistles, kaval, and tilinko, Mátyás Bolya on koboz and citera, Balázs Jakabffy on darabuka, davul, and daf, László Nyíri on fiddle, Búzás Attila on double bass, and Beáta Palya on vocals.
